Installing barn siding in Boston, MA, involves selecting appropriate materials and considering the scope of the project. Understanding typical factors such as material choices, project size, and permitting requirements can help in planning and budgeting for the work.

  • Materials: Common options include wood (cedar, pine), vinyl, and fiber cement siding, each with different durability and maintenance needs.
  • Size and Scope: Projects can range from small sections to entire barn facades, influencing overall costs and installation time.
  • Labor Complexity: Factors such as existing structure condition, siding type, and design details affect installation difficulty and labor requirements.
  • Permitting: Local regulations in Boston may require permits for siding replacement or new installations, especially for larger projects.
  • Extras: Additional work such as insulation, trim, painting, or weatherproofing can impact overall project scope and costs.
